Output 264d4c228a5f39ae6ff5ad58b6af07d522c6b6b71cf91a8fb33136aa0e0af53c:3

value
893000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 97074b2734c9296de83484e2ab12c44b71b72b68 OP_EQUAL
address
3FTahGxwQMZhhk52AFmD6yuxhfdshqjq3f
transaction
264d4c228a5f39ae6ff5ad58b6af07d522c6b6b71cf91a8fb33136aa0e0af53c
confirmations
345032
spent
true